Q: What are agent skills and agent cards?

Agent skills describe the functions or capabilities of an AI agent, while agent cards serve as digital business cards that outline these skills to other agents or applications. Together, they facilitate communication and interaction between agents, enabling them to collaborate effectively and perform complex tasks within multi-agent systems.
